2. DURATION OF THE PROJECT

The project "SECOND CHANCE" takes place between 01.06.2022-01.12.2023.

3. PROJECT PARTICIPANTS

The project is addressed to people with full exercise capacity, over the age of 18 who want to perform in life, to fulfill their destiny, to find their vocation, to reach their potential or who consider that they have not achieved their goals professionally and socially due to their external circumstances (which were not related to a personal choice) and which need guidance, support to rebuild their professional and social path.

Performance means the realization of reasonable plans that a person has proposed to consider himself spiritually and / or materially fulfilled.

The project is organized and carried out in Romania. The project is also addressed to Romanians in the diaspora. For additional information, those interested can send an email to [email protected]

4. DESCRIPTION OF THE PROJECT

The “SECOND CHANCE” project consists in conducting a dialogue with Prof. Dan Voiculescu, at the FACIAS headquarters in Gheorghe Ionescu Sisești Street no. 70E, sector 1, Bucharest or by video call. Following the discussion, a series of conclusions will be drawn to guide the project participant on the road to "SECOND CHANCE".

5. PROJECT DEVELOPMENT MECHANISM

a) The registration in the project will be made ONLINE by filling in the form published on thesites: facias.ro, fundatiadanvoiculescu.ro and fedevo.ro.

b) Each person will fill in the form only once, on one of the sites mentioned above. A participantcan submit only one application.

c) To enter the selection stage, in order to prepare the meeting with Prof. Dan Voiculescu, theapplication must contain all the information requested in the form, an updated CV with a recent photo and a description of the decisive moments in the life of the person enrolling in project and the reasons why it does not feel fulfilled.

d) The selection will be made by a committee consisting of a representative of the Organizerand the Project Partners based on the information in the form completed online. The commission will be chaired by the representative of the Organizer.

In analyzing the applications, the committee will consider the following:

  • The type of problem reported;
  • In analyzing the applications, the committee will consider the following:
  • Willingness to make sacrifices to get a "SECOND CHANCE";
  • Reasonability / possibility of obtaining a "second chance";
  • The persons indicated in the application form who can give references about the one who registers in the project.

e) The meeting with prof. Dan Voiculescu will have a duration of approx. 60 minutes. Thediscussion will mainly address the decisive moments in the life of the participant and the reasons why he does not feel fulfilled. 

f) Appointments will be announced by phone at least 5 days before the date set for participationin the meeting. Any changes to this program will be announced at least 48 hours before the date of the discussions. In exceptional cases, the announcement of program changes can be made with min. 3 hours before the time set for the discussions.

g) The scheduled persons will confirm in max. 72 hours from receiving the invitation toparticipate in the discussions within the project "SECOND CHANCE" by sending an email to [email protected]. The meeting can be rescheduled only once for a later date and time.

h) Depending on each situation, the initial discussion may be followed by other meetings withexperts and / or specialists, depending on the field from which the situation comes.
